Yesterday, Monday the 27th of June NBA basketball legend, Lebron James took a little time out from his Casa de Campo vacation to meet the rising basketball stars of the Fundacion MIR.
The 12 lucky boys, who study at the Fundación MIR’s boy’s school the ‘MIR Esperanza’, who are all basketball players and huge basketball fans met with Lebron James at a Casa de Campo villa, where the boys were so mesmerized by their baseball hero they were virtually stunned into silence!
Lebron, who just completed the 2010-2011 basketball season with Miami Heat was very friendly with the boys, greeting each one personally saying hello and shaking their hands, before glamorous Casa de Campo photographer and journalist Rebecca Hughes (me), led the group outside where they posed for photos on the lawn.
Before heading back inside the Casa de Campo villa to enjoy the rest of his vacation, Lebron told us that he had enjoyed his time in Casa de Campo very much – especially a boat trip to Palmilla.

The Fundacion MIR The Fundacion MIR is a non-profit organization which works to provide education to the children of the greater La Romana area, who are most in need. They run 3 schools; the MIR Esperanza (boys vocational school), the Escuela Tecnica Vocacional Fundacion MIR (girls vocational school) and the Primaria MIR (infants school).
